The 17th American Conference on Crystal Growth and Epitaxy (ACCGE-17), the 14th U.S. Biennial Workshop on Organometallic Vapor Phase Epitaxy (OMVPE-14) and the 6th International Workshop on Modeling in Crystal Growth (IWMCG-6) will be held together August 9 – 14, 2009 at the beautiful Grand Geneva Resort in Lake Geneva Wisconsin. The format of the conference is designed to maximize interaction both amongst specialists and the wider crystal growth community. ACCGE-17 will provide a forum for the presentation and discussion of recent research and development activities in all aspects of epitaxial thin film and bulk crystal growth; sessions will integrate fundamentals, experimental and industrial growth processes, characterization and applications. The conference will include both oral and poster sessions as well as plenary and invited speakers to provide a broad picture of developments in the field. The meeting will focus on a wide range of crystal growth science issues.
The OMVPE-14 workshop continues a tradition, started at Cornell in 1983, of bringing together specialists in the OMVPE field from industry, academia and government laboratories in an informal atmosphere and scenic surroundings. The workshop is an excellent opportunity to present and discuss new results in the OMVPE field. It also provides a venue for newcomers to the field to familiarize themselves with OMVPE science and technology. IWMCG-6 will continue the tradition of previous international modeling workshops held in Europe, Japan, and the U.S. to bring together scientists, researchers, industrial engineers, and crystal growers working in the field of modeling in crystal growth. The objective is to cover a broad range of topics related to the progress achieved in the field of modeling of bulk crystal growth and thin film deposition. Focused sessions will be organized based upon the topical distribution of papers. Contributed papers are requested in all relevant areas for all meetings. A combined ACCGE/OMVPE/IWMCG vendor exhibit will showcase the latest in crystal growth and related products. A single registration fee will give attendees access to all three meetings. |
